Absence of Oxidized Phases in Cu under CO Reduction Conditions

The surface structure and oxide content near the surface of copper electrodes under CO and CO2 reduction conditions are debated. By live-monitoring Cu and Cu2O Bragg peaks from the surface of a polycrystalline Cu electrode while scanning from open-circuit potential to CO reduction potentials, we show that the near-surface region is fully converted to the metallic phase at approximately +0.3 V vs RHE.
